Output 8c906494de83278bd58bfebedd2c40e1d40b3603792a4dbd7ceec6838d1d9ce2:0

value
151673
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 8e94ac6b40bef929525dbbf20400bef0cd1ba72b34ee5f5bfbeec04346741018
address
bc1p3622c66qhmujj5jah0eqgq977rx3hfetxnh97klmamqyx3n5zqvq8293y4
transaction
8c906494de83278bd58bfebedd2c40e1d40b3603792a4dbd7ceec6838d1d9ce2
confirmations
143526
spent
true